The Arkansas Market by the Numbers

Population

3,011,524

#33 largest state, 2020 Census

Median wage: Heating, Air Conditioning, and Refrigeration Mechanics and Installers

$48,110/yr

21% below the national median of $61,010

License verification

Arkansas Contractors Licensing Board

Contractors are licensed at the state level - verify before hiring.

Largest metro areas

Little Rock · Fayetteville · Fort Smith

Where Arkansas demand concentrates

Sources: U.S. Census Bureau, 2020 Census (April 1, 2020); U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ics, Occupational Employment and Wage Statistics (OEWS), 2025.
